(Baonghean.vn) - The encroachment on sidewalks in Vinh City at night is widespread and difficult to control.

| Recently, many mobile vendors selling discounted goods have appeared. The owners of these stalls brazenly stockpile and display their goods openly on the sidewalks. (Image caption: Selling blankets, sheets, and pillows on the sidewalk of Le Duan Street at night. Photo: Quang An) |
 |
| Phan Dang Luu Street is one of the streets with the most sidewalk encroachment in Vinh City. There are many beer stalls here, so in the evenings, many cars, motorbikes, and tables and chairs are parked haphazardly on the sidewalks, even spilling onto the road. (Photo: Quang An) |
 |
| Tran Phu Street has many fashion clothing shops currently offering discounts, attracting customers, which has led to the sidewalks being occupied by parked vehicles indiscriminately. Photo: Quang An |
 |
| Nguyen Van Troi Street, near Vinh University, is home to many tea and snack shops. In the evenings, these shops set up tables and chairs that occupy almost the entire sidewalk. Photo: Quang An |
 |
| Late-night food stalls also operate openly on the sidewalks without being warned or penalized. Photo: Quang An |
 |
| The sidewalks on Minh Khai Street become parking spaces for cars every evening. Photo: Quang An |
 |
| The "empty spaces" on the sidewalk of Le Hong Phong Street are also filled with cars. Photo: Quang An |
 |
| As the Mid-Autumn Festival approaches, numerous mooncake stalls spring up everywhere, most occupying sidewalks for business day and night. (In the photo: Mooncake vendors on Le Hong Phong Street. Photo: Quang An) |
 |
| The entire sidewalk of Phong Dinh Cang Street is also crowded with mobile vendors who gather and sell household goods at night. Photo: Quang An |
 |
| Advertising billboards are openly displayed on the sidewalk of Le Duan Street. Photo: Quang An. |
